The relative decrease change. Definition:
The relative decrease change is the difference in an indicator over two periods in time, v1 - v2, relative to the value of the indicator in the earlier period, v1.
- Where:
- v1 - is called the reference value (original, initial number);
- v2 - is called the new value (the end value).

The relative decrease change. Formula:
The relative decrease change =
The actual change / |v1|
(v1 - v2) / |v1| =
- Legend:
- v1 - the original number
- |v1| - the positive value of v1, |v1| >= 0. By example: |10| = 10; |-10| = 10.
- v2 - the new value
- The actual change = v1 - v2
- / - the fraction bar (division)
Why do we use |v1| in the formula instead of v1?
- Let's see what happens if we use v1 instead of |v1|:
- Choose a random negative number as the initial value: - 60.
- Choose a random positive number for the end value: 41.
Formula and calculation:
(v1 - v2) / v1 =
(- 60 - 41) / - 60 =
-101 / - 60 ≈
1.683333333333 ≈
1.68
Although the absolute difference is negative: -101, the relative decrease change is positive: 1.68. By using |v1| instead of v1, the error is corrected.
